diff --git a/src/mac/carbon/listbox.cpp b/src/mac/carbon/listbox.cpp index 557d05f213..2d8471f00e 100644 --- a/src/mac/carbon/listbox.cpp +++ b/src/mac/carbon/listbox.cpp @@ -872,7 +872,9 @@ void wxListBox::OnChar(wxKeyEvent& event) } else if ( event.KeyCode() == WXK_DOWN || event.KeyCode() == WXK_UP ) { - ::HandleControlKey( (ControlHandle) m_macControl , keycode , keychar , ev->modifiers ) ; + // default handling + event.Skip() ; +// ::HandleControlKey( (ControlHandle) m_macControl , keycode , keychar , ev->modifiers ) ; } else { diff --git a/src/mac/listbox.cpp b/src/mac/listbox.cpp index 557d05f213..2d8471f00e 100644 --- a/src/mac/listbox.cpp +++ b/src/mac/listbox.cpp @@ -872,7 +872,9 @@ void wxListBox::OnChar(wxKeyEvent& event) } else if ( event.KeyCode() == WXK_DOWN || event.KeyCode() == WXK_UP ) { - ::HandleControlKey( (ControlHandle) m_macControl , keycode , keychar , ev->modifiers ) ; + // default handling + event.Skip() ; +// ::HandleControlKey( (ControlHandle) m_macControl , keycode , keychar , ev->modifiers ) ; } else {